Unleashing the Power of the NAB Qantas Rewards Signature Card
The NAB Qantas Rewards Signature Card offers a range of benefits designed to suit frequent flyers and savvy spenders.
Here is a comprehensive look at what cardholders can enjoy.
-
Generous Bonus Points Offer Earn up to 120,000 bonus Qantas Points by spending $5,000 within the first 90 days and retaining the card for over 12 months.
-
High Points on Everyday Spending Collect 1 Qantas Point per $1 spent on everyday purchases up to $5,000 per statement period, then 0.5 points per $1 up to $20,000.
-
Zero International Transaction Fees Travel abroad without worrying about additional fees on your purchases with no international transaction fees.
-
Comprehensive Insurance Coverage Benefit from up to five complimentary insurances, including international travel insurance.
-
NAB Signature Concierge Enjoy 24/7 concierge services to assist you with travel bookings and dining recommendations.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is the points earning structure?
Earn 1 Qantas Point per $1 spent on everyday purchases up to $5,000 per statement period, then 0.5 points per $1 spent thereafter, plus extra points on Qantas products.
Is there an annual fee?
Yes, the annual fee for the NAB Qantas Rewards Signature Card is $420.
Can I make balance transfers?
Yes, you can enjoy a 0% p.a. balance transfer for 12 months, though a 3% balance transfer fee applies.
